Documentation Conventions
The MATRIXX documentation uses the following conventions.
Bold | Identifies items whose names are predefined by the system, such as user interface controls. |
Italics | Identifies variables that are parameters whose actual names or values are to be supplied by the user. |
Monospace | Identifies file names and directories, data value examples, code examples, blocks of code, references to code snippets inline, system messages, and commands supplied by the user. |
Empty Property Table Cell | To indicate a null value for a configuration property, property table cells are intentionally empty if the property does not have a default value. |
